Spicy Garlic Ginger Shrimp

This spicy garlic ginger shrimp recipe is marinaded and on the table in under 20 minutes. It's tender, juicy, succulent shrimp perfection.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 6 minutes
Course Main Course

Ingredients
  

  • 2 Tablespoons olive oil
  • 1/4 cup green onion finely chopped (plus more for garnish)
  • 1 pound shrimp peeled and de-veined
  • 4 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 inch knob of ginger freshly grated
  • 3 Tbsp. soy sauce
  • 2 Tbsp. honey
  • 2 teaspoons red pepper flakes
  • Optional for garnish: lime sesame seeds, fresh green onion

Instructions
 

  • Prepare the Marinade: In a mixing bowl, combine the minced garlic, grated ginger, soy sauce, honey, and red pepper flakes. Stir these together to form a flavorful marinade that will infuse the shrimp with spicy, tangy, and sweet notes.
  • Marinate the Shrimp: Toss the shrimp in the marinade and let them sit for at least 10 minutes. This short marination time is enough to let the flavors meld without overpowering the delicate shrimp.
  • Cook The Shrimp: Heat olive oil to medium-high in a large skillet. Once hot, add the marinated shrimp, discarding any excess marinade. Cook the shrimp for about 2-3 minutes on each side, or until they are pink and cooked through. Be careful not to overcook to keep them juicy and tender.
  • Garnish and Serve: Remove from heat and allow to cool slightly. Garnish with fresh green olives, sesame seeds, or lime juice. Enjoy them a la carte or with rice!
